"The Wolf of Wall Street" is a biographical comedy-drama that is both entertaining and thought-provoking. The film features a strong performance from Leonardo DiCaprio and a talented supporting cast. The film's exploration of corporate greed and corruption is both timely and timeless, making it a film that will continue to resonate with audiences for years to come.
"The Wolf of Wall Street" received widespread critical acclaim, with many praising DiCaprio's performance as Belfort. The film was also a commercial success, grossing over $392 million worldwide.
The film was nominated for several awards, including Academy Awards, Golden Globe Awards, and BAFTA Awards. DiCaprio won several awards for his performance, including the Golden Globe Award for Best Actor in a Motion Picture – Musical or Comedy.
Belfort's firm is involved in a series of shady dealings, including pump-and-dump schemes, insider trading, and money laundering. As Belfort's wealth and influence grow, so does his ego and excesses, leading to a lavish lifestyle of partying, women, and greed.
